Are there any residential or inpatient rehab centers located directly in Plush, Oregon?

Plush is a very small, rural community in Lake County, so there are no residential or inpatient rehab facilities physically located within the town itself. For inpatient treatment, residents typically need to travel to larger regional hubs like Bend, Klamath Falls, or even out-of-state to access comprehensive programs. However, local support through county health services and telehealth options can provide initial assessments and referrals.

What should I expect from outpatient addiction treatment options accessible from Plush, Oregon?

Outpatient treatment for Plush residents usually involves traveling to nearby towns like Lakeview or Paisley for scheduled therapy sessions, or utilizing telehealth services with providers elsewhere in Oregon. These programs often include individual counseling, group therapy, and medication-assisted treatment (MAT), with flexibility to accommodate the travel distances common in rural Eastern Oregon.

How does the remote location of Plush, OR impact aftercare and long-term sobriety support?

The remoteness of Plush makes consistent aftercare challenging, emphasizing the need for a strong local and virtual support plan. Residents often rely on telehealth for ongoing counseling, participate in online recovery meetings, and may establish check-ins with the Lake County Behavioral Health team. Building a personal support network within the small community is also crucial for maintaining long-term recovery.

When looking for addiction treatment in the Plush area, it's important to understand the types of care available. Many people benefit from residential treatment programs, which provide a structured, supportive environment away from daily triggers. These programs offer medical supervision, therapy, and peer support in a safe setting. For those with strong local support or work commitments, outpatient programs can be a powerful alternative, allowing you to live at home while attending regular therapy sessions. The key is to find a program that aligns with your specific needs, whether related to substance type, co-occurring mental health conditions, or personal circumstances.
